I installed the update to 0.88.6 this evening, and installed it to D:, instead of C:, where it was installed before.
I then opened clamwin by double-clicking the system tray icon. I clicked the 'Memory Scan' icon, and it popped
up with a path to the old executable, along with the error message that the "--kill" option was unrecognized.
I uninstalled and reinstalled to the C: drive, and was able to run the memory scan.

yes that is correct. Upgrading to a different location will not change your config file and that is by design. It is hard to tell for the installer which settyings youwould like to keep and which not.
If you want to change the installation folder you need to uninstall ClamWin first and then install it to the new folder.
